Like lactobacillus. These bacteria secrete lactic acid which changes the Ph of milk and proteins are very sensitive to change in Ph. So this changed Ph to destruction of secondary and tertiary structures of protein (called denaturation). Which leads to precipitation of milk proteins and lead to curd formation.
Milk has many globular proteins. Milk is converted into curd or yoghurt by action of bacteria.
